A standard answer does not work for your unique question. Join the discussion about your favorite team! I mean, am I correct to think that this is the response I am getting after doing the GET request? HEAD is almost identical to GET, but without the response body. It is the responsibility of the browser to allow or deny access to the data to the JS based on the CORS headers on the response. First of all when you login and send username and password to backend then in response you get token_id. The answer depends on the Content-Type HTTP response header. The answer depends on the Content-Type HTTP response header. Big Blue Interactive's Corner Forum is one of the premiere New York Giants fan-run message boards. When the options mode property is set to no-cors the request header values are immutable. Allow: GET, HEAD. To import you would do import Header from './components/header'. It must be made clear that to get the full http response object, the option {observe:'response'} is the deciding factor here and then you can return the full response accordingly.Without {observe:'response'},you won't get the full response,only the body data. In a formal response, Microsoft accused the CMA of adopting Sonys complaints without considering the potential harm to consumers. The CMA incorrectly relies on self-serving statements by Sony, which significantly exaggerate the importance of Call of Duty, Microsoft said. @snippetkid No. To be used for a 405 Method not allowed. But you never want Access-Control-Allow-Origin in the Access-Control-Allow-Headers response-header value. I cannot manage to access the Response from the ApiController. (Things get a /little/ more complex on the server when it comes to preflight requests) Allow: GET, HEAD. Function to set the named cookie with the specified value. This is because the browser directly embeds the cookie to an HTTP header. Microsoft is quietly building a mobile Xbox store that will rely on Activision and King games. I cannot manage to access the Response from the ApiController. 30-day money back guarantee. If you want your custom header to persist and be added in all API requests across multiple controllers, you should then consider making a Middleware component that does this for you and then add it in the Http Request Pipeline in You can use the enctype attribute to specify three different values of the Content-Type HTTP header, but that's all. Microsoft is quietly building a mobile Xbox store that will rely on Activision and King games. RFC 7231 HTTP/1.1 Semantics and Content June 2014 Media types are defined in Section 3.1.1.1.An example of the field is Content-Type: text/html; charset=ISO-8859-4 A sender that generates a message containing a payload body SHOULD generate a Content-Type header field in that message unless the intended media type of the enclosed representation is unknown to To be used for a 405 Method not allowed. The risk of drug smuggling across the Moldova-Ukraine border is present along all segments of the border. This roughly translate to in my current directory, find the components folder that contain a header file. In your case, App.js is in src/ directory while header.js is in src/components. HEAD is almost identical to GET, but without the response body. Alt-Svc. It must be made clear that to get the full http response object, the option {observe:'response'} is the deciding factor here and then you can return the full response accordingly.Without {observe:'response'},you won't get the full response,only the body data. But you never want Access-Control-Allow-Origin in the Access-Control-Allow-Headers response-header value. Conclusion. Here I have added header values in the application: using (var client = new WebClient()) { // Set the header so it It must be made clear that to get the full http response object, the option {observe:'response'} is the deciding factor here and then you can return the full response accordingly.Without {observe:'response'},you won't get the full response,only the body data. I didn't get a line number, but "alert(error)" did give me a "Not Found" when I called $.get to read a file, which was what I needed. Appends the name of a character-set to the content-type header in the Response object: ContentType: Sets the HTTP content type for the Response object: Expires: Sets how long (in minutes) a page will be cached on a browser before it expires: ExpiresAbsolute: Sets a date and time when a page cached on a browser will expire: IsClientConnected A standard answer does not work for your unique question. now try to token store in session_storage and redirect to your desire page. No 'Access-Control-Allow-Origin' header is present on the requested resourcewhen trying to get data from a REST API Hot Network Questions Why is a register initialised through bitwise operations instead of a binary string? Valid methods for a specified resource. First of all when you login and send username and password to backend then in response you get token_id. Setting the Cookie with React hooks. If you set an httpOnly cookie to the response, then you cant access it inside the react app, because the browser directly embeds the cookie to an HTTP header. The json objects you see are part of the content not the headers. If we set the httpOnly option in the cookie to the response, then we cannot access it inside the react app. However, I was told recently to send the response metadata (that is, Total, Count and Last properties) as response custom headers instead of the response body. This worked like a charm and it was good. To be explicit, browsers (including modern browsers like Firefox 3 and IE8) do not "take the hint" and follow up an HTTP 201: Created response with a GET request to the URI supplied in the Location header. The risk of drug smuggling across the Moldova-Ukraine border is present along all segments of the border. Function to set the named cookie with the specified value. In a formal response, Microsoft accused the CMA of adopting Sonys complaints without considering the potential harm to consumers. The CMA incorrectly relies on self-serving statements by Sony, which significantly exaggerate the importance of Call of Duty, Microsoft said. Valid methods for a specified resource. that is, itll fail with that unless the server the request is being made to has been configured to send an Access-Control-Allow-Headers: Access-Control-Allow-Origin response header. The xhr.responseText returned a 404 page telling me the file didn't exist. You can just hi-jack the HttpContext from the incoming Http Request and add your own custom headers to the Response object before calling return.. No 'Access-Control-Allow-Origin' header is present on the requested resourcewhen trying to get data from a REST API Hot Network Questions Why is a register initialised through bitwise operations instead of a binary string? Question 2: What are the relevance "Reponse Headers" shown on the image above? To be explicit, browsers (including modern browsers like Firefox 3 and IE8) do not "take the hint" and follow up an HTTP 201: Created response with a GET request to the URI supplied in the Location header. If we set the httpOnly option in the cookie to the response, then we cannot access it inside the react app. The 147 kg heroin seizure in the Odesa port on 17 March 2015 and the seizure of 500 kg of heroin from Turkey at Illichivsk port from on 5 June 2015 confirms that Ukraine is a channel for largescale heroin trafficking from Afghanistan to Western Europe. Function to set the named cookie with the specified value. Ask Question Asked 6 years, 9 months ago. Here I have added header values in the application: using (var client = new WebClient()) { // Set the header so it thank you I could able to resolve this issue by implementing CORS on my Web API, here is the Code I did, but yours too work great in situations where the Web Api is already implemented and we need to consume the Api and there is not way to go and modify the api, then yours from the client side works. HEAD is almost identical to GET, but without the response body. Microsoft is quietly building a mobile Xbox store that will rely on Activision and King games. If we set the httpOnly option in the cookie to the response, then we cannot access it inside the react app. In the usual case, the server will send CORS headers in ever response and not care where the request came from. The main objective of this article was to explore the setting and fetching of cookie information on a React web application. In the response you get the two things, the headers, and the content. @snippetkid No. Even if you assume text types, you may need to inspect the content itself in I'm not able to get header value. These are some cases you cant get a cookie in React: If you dont set a cookie path as / then you cant access a cookie from all pages.. Question 2: What are the relevance "Reponse Headers" shown on the image above? However, I was told recently to send the response metadata (that is, Total, Count and Last properties) as response custom headers instead of the response body. aspphpasp.netjavascriptjqueryvbscriptdos Note: You may not append or set a request guarded Headers Content-Length header. When your XHR request returns a Redirect response (HTTP Status 301, 302, 303, 307), the XMLHttpRequest automatically follows the redirected URL and returns the status code of that URL.. You can get the non-redirecting status codes (200, 400, 500 etc) via the status property of the xhr object.. Appends the name of a character-set to the content-type header in the Response object: ContentType: Sets the HTTP content type for the Response object: Expires: Sets how long (in minutes) a page will be cached on a browser before it expires: ExpiresAbsolute: Sets a date and time when a page cached on a browser will expire: IsClientConnected If you want your custom header to persist and be added in all API requests across multiple controllers, you should then consider making a Middleware component that does this for you and then add it in the Http Request Pipeline in You can just hi-jack the HttpContext from the incoming Http Request and add your own custom headers to the Response object before calling return.. The json objects you see are part of the content not the headers. RFC 7231 HTTP/1.1 Semantics and Content June 2014 Media types are defined in Section 3.1.1.1.An example of the field is Content-Type: text/html; charset=ISO-8859-4 A sender that generates a message containing a payload body SHOULD generate a Content-Type header field in that message unless the intended media type of the enclosed representation is unknown to This is a request that uses the HTTP OPTIONS verb and includes several headers, one of which being Access-Control-Request-Headers listing the headers the client wants to include in the request.. You need to reply to that CORS preflight with the appropriate CORS headers to The risk of drug smuggling across the Moldova-Ukraine border is present along all segments of the border. It is the responsibility of the browser to allow or deny access to the data to the JS based on the CORS headers on the response. It is the responsibility of the browser to allow or deny access to the data to the JS based on the CORS headers on the response. No 'Access-Control-Allow-Origin' header is present on the requested resourcewhen trying to get data from a REST API Hot Network Questions Why is a register initialised through bitwise operations instead of a binary string? If this is a CORS request, you may see all headers in debug tools (such as Chrome->Inspect Element->Network), but the xHR object will only retrieve the header (via xhr.getResponseHeader('Header')) if such a header is a simple response header:. now try to token store in session_storage and redirect to your desire page. (Things get a /little/ more complex on the server when it comes to preflight requests) This is a request that uses the HTTP OPTIONS verb and includes several headers, one of which being Access-Control-Request-Headers listing the headers the client wants to include in the request.. You need to reply to that CORS preflight with the appropriate CORS headers to Uptime guarantee. If you set an httpOnly cookie to the response, then you cant access it inside the react app, because the browser directly embeds the cookie to an HTTP header. In your case, App.js is in src/ directory while header.js is in src/components. Get 99.9% uptime to power your server or website and keep it accessible to your site-visitors all year-long. If you want browsers to go to the URI supplied in the Location header, you should send an HTTP 303: See Other status instead. To add cookies to a request, populate the cookie container before the request with CookieContainer.Add(uri, cookie).After the request is made the cookie container will automatically be populated with all the cookies from the response. To add cookies to a request, populate the cookie container before the request with CookieContainer.Add(uri, cookie).After the request is made the cookie container will automatically be populated with all the cookies from the response. How to download fetch response in react as file. First of all when you login and send username and password to backend then in response you get token_id. This is because the browser directly embeds the cookie to an HTTP header. (name: string, value: string) => void null: delCookie: Function to delete the named cookie with the specified value, separated from setCookie to avoid the need to parse the value to determine whether the cookie is being added or removed. In a formal response, Microsoft accused the CMA of adopting Sonys complaints without considering the potential harm to consumers. The CMA incorrectly relies on self-serving statements by Sony, which significantly exaggerate the importance of Call of Duty, Microsoft said. So you cannot get the redirected location from the response 30-day money back guarantee. I mean, am I correct to think that this is the response I am getting after doing the GET request? Only called when adding or updating a cookie. If you want browsers to go to the URI supplied in the Location header, you should send an HTTP 303: See Other status instead. But you never want Access-Control-Allow-Origin in the Access-Control-Allow-Headers response-header value. This header contains information about the payload and might define the encoding of textual data. In other words, if GET /users returns a list of users, then HEAD /users will make the same request but will not return the list of users. Only called when adding or updating a cookie. In other words, if GET /users returns a list of users, then HEAD /users will make the same request but will not return the list of users. This header contains information about the payload and might define the encoding of textual data. The answer depends on the Content-Type HTTP response header. When the options mode property is set to no-cors the request header values are immutable. The work around is to add a hidden form and submit it behind the scenes to get the browser to trigger the Save dialog. Ask Question Asked 6 years, 9 months ago. Alt-Svc. Uptime guarantee. Now, if from header.js, you need to import something from card, you would do this. @snippetkid No. I cannot manage to access the Response from the ApiController. The useCookies hook accepts the array with cookie-name as it's first argument and returns the array. To add cookies to a request, populate the cookie container before the request with CookieContainer.Add(uri, cookie).After the request is made the cookie container will automatically be populated with all the cookies from the response. The 147 kg heroin seizure in the Odesa port on 17 March 2015 and the seizure of 500 kg of heroin from Turkey at Illichivsk port from on 5 June 2015 confirms that Ukraine is a channel for largescale heroin trafficking from Afghanistan to Western Europe. How to download fetch response in react as file. Ask Question Asked 6 years, 9 months ago. that is, itll fail with that unless the server the request is being made to has been configured to send an Access-Control-Allow-Headers: Access-Control-Allow-Origin response header. Allow: GET, HEAD. The work around is to add a hidden form and submit it behind the scenes to get the browser to trigger the Save dialog. I'm not able to get header value. This header contains information about the payload and might define the encoding of textual data. Big Blue Interactive's Corner Forum is one of the premiere New York Giants fan-run message boards. Uptime guarantee. that is, itll fail with that unless the server the request is being made to has been configured to send an Access-Control-Allow-Headers: Access-Control-Allow-Origin response header. Not a quick response, but a really good solution to your problem. Conclusion. now try to token store in session_storage and redirect to your desire page. (Things get a /little/ more complex on the server when it comes to preflight requests) In the usual case, the server will send CORS headers in ever response and not care where the request came from. The main objective of this article was to explore the setting and fetching of cookie information on a React web application. The useCookies hook accepts the array with cookie-name as it's first argument and returns the array. Now, if from header.js, you need to import something from card, you would do this. This worked like a charm and it was good. This is because the browser directly embeds the cookie to an HTTP header. I didn't get a line number, but "alert(error)" did give me a "Not Found" when I called $.get to read a file, which was what I needed. However, I was told recently to send the response metadata (that is, Total, Count and Last properties) as response custom headers instead of the response body. Here I have added header values in the application: using (var client = new WebClient()) { // Set the header so it To be used for a 405 Method not allowed. Get 99.9% uptime to power your server or website and keep it accessible to your site-visitors all year-long. When your XHR request returns a Redirect response (HTTP Status 301, 302, 303, 307), the XMLHttpRequest automatically follows the redirected URL and returns the status code of that URL.. You can get the non-redirecting status codes (200, 400, 500 etc) via the status property of the xhr object.. Note: You may not append or set a request guarded Headers Content-Length header. Setting the Cookie with React hooks. You can use the enctype attribute to specify three different values of the Content-Type HTTP header, but that's all. The xhr.responseText returned a 404 page telling me the file didn't exist. First, import the CookiesProvider component from the react-cookie package and wrap your root app component with it.To set a cookie, we need to import the useCookies hook from the react-cookie package. Join the discussion about your favorite team! Microsofts Activision Blizzard deal is key to the companys mobile gaming efforts. I need to create a POST method in WebApi so I can send data from application to WebApi method. How to download fetch response in react as file. When you start playing around with custom request headers you will get a CORS preflight. 30-day money back guarantee. I'm not able to get header value. The work around is to add a hidden form and submit it behind the scenes to get the browser to trigger the Save dialog. Question 2: What are the relevance "Reponse Headers" shown on the image above? If this is a CORS request, you may see all headers in debug tools (such as Chrome->Inspect Element->Network), but the xHR object will only retrieve the header (via xhr.getResponseHeader('Header')) if such a header is a simple response header:. Big Blue Interactive's Corner Forum is one of the premiere New York Giants fan-run message boards. Even if you assume text types, you may need to inspect the content itself in So you cannot get the redirected location from the response This roughly translate to in my current directory, find the components folder that contain a header file. I didn't get a line number, but "alert(error)" did give me a "Not Found" when I called $.get to read a file, which was what I needed. If you set an httpOnly cookie to the response, then you cant access it inside the react app, because the browser directly embeds the cookie to an HTTP header. These are some cases you cant get a cookie in React: If you dont set a cookie path as / then you cant access a cookie from all pages.. Now, if from header.js, you need to import something from card, you would do this. I thought of a filter or attribute, but how would I get the metadata values? Similarly, inserting Set-Cookie into a response header is not allowed: ServiceWorkers are not allowed to set cookies via synthesized responses. The main objective of this article was to explore the setting and fetching of cookie information on a React web application. The 147 kg heroin seizure in the Odesa port on 17 March 2015 and the seizure of 500 kg of heroin from Turkey at Illichivsk port from on 5 June 2015 confirms that Ukraine is a channel for largescale heroin trafficking from Afghanistan to Western Europe. I need to create a POST method in WebApi so I can send data from application to WebApi method. Not a quick response, but a really good solution to your problem. These are some cases you cant get a cookie in React: If you dont set a cookie path as / then you cant access a cookie from all pages.. Even if you assume text types, you may need to inspect the content itself in To be explicit, browsers (including modern browsers like Firefox 3 and IE8) do not "take the hint" and follow up an HTTP 201: Created response with a GET request to the URI supplied in the Location header. Conclusion. Valid methods for a specified resource. (name: string, value: string) => void null: delCookie: Function to delete the named cookie with the specified value, separated from setCookie to avoid the need to parse the value to determine whether the cookie is being added or removed. Similarly, inserting Set-Cookie into a response header is not allowed: ServiceWorkers are not allowed to set cookies via synthesized responses. In the response you get the two things, the headers, and the content. The json objects you see are part of the content not the headers. now you take token_id in your desire page and store one variable as like.. let user = JSON.parse(sessionStorage.getItem('data')); const token = user.data.id; First, import the CookiesProvider component from the react-cookie package and wrap your root app component with it.To set a cookie, we need to import the useCookies hook from the react-cookie package. When your XHR request returns a Redirect response (HTTP Status 301, 302, 303, 307), the XMLHttpRequest automatically follows the redirected URL and returns the status code of that URL.. You can get the non-redirecting status codes (200, 400, 500 etc) via the status property of the xhr object.. In your case, App.js is in src/ directory while header.js is in src/components. In other words, if GET /users returns a list of users, then HEAD /users will make the same request but will not return the list of users. Content-Type; Last-modified; Content-Language; Cache-Control; Expires; Pragma; If it is not in this set, Join the discussion about your favorite team! You can just hi-jack the HttpContext from the incoming Http Request and add your own custom headers to the Response object before calling return.. In the usual case, the server will send CORS headers in ever response and not care where the request came from. The useCookies hook accepts the array with cookie-name as it's first argument and returns the array. Alt-Svc: http/1.1= "http2.example.com:8001"; ma=7200. (name: string, value: string) => void null: delCookie: Function to delete the named cookie with the specified value, separated from setCookie to avoid the need to parse the value to determine whether the cookie is being added or removed.

Easy Recipes For Canned Sliced Potatoes, Hypixel Sending Me To Limbo, Leafs Lineup Tonight Game 5, Glove Feature Extraction, Tropical Tree 6 Letters, Lifting Equipment Exhibition, Maui Brewing Co Kihei Menu,